Luminescent Properties of YVO4:Eu3+Phosphor by Using Hydrothermal Synthesis

2008 
We have synthesized Eu -doped YVO phosphors by using a hydrothermal method and investigated their luminescent properties. Aqueous solutions of Y O , V O , Eu O , and nitric acid with various pH values were used as the precursors. The crystallinity, surface condition, and emission characteristics were examined using XRD, FT-IR, and photo-excited spectrometer. Eu incorporation followed by the efficient red emission strongly depends on the acidity of solution media. The emission intensity becomes stronger as the pH values increase to 7 and then gradually decreases. This phenomenon might be related to the hydroxyl quenching effect, which is induced by surface bound OH- groups.
